I put in a claim late Friday evening
with my home warranty service because there was gas leak at one of my rentals, and they assigned my claim to Beverly Services. The gas company came out, shut off the gas supply, and red tagged the issue because one of their employees made a monumental mistake and cut the supply line to short when replacing the meter (without my consent and my tenant's knowledge) earlier that day.
Since it was about 30 degrees, I called Beverly Services shortly after I filed the home warranty claim late Friday evening/early Saturday morning to arrange service for the next day so that my tenants wouldn't have to spend more than one day taking an ice cold shower and night in a freezing house. I called Beverly Services emergency number, and the representative arranged for someone to call my tenants around 7 a.m. on Saturday and set up a service visit - or so I thought. Apparently, a technician called my tenant around 8 a.m. and said he wouldn't be able to get a backhoe out there this weekend to take care of the problem. My tenant, who works in oil and gas, explained no backhoe would be needed as the distance from the curb box to the meter was merely 15-20 feet, so they should be able to manually dig at each end and run the replacement pipe through with little issue. The technician said he doubted that, but refused to come out to the house and do an assessment for himself.
After my tenant relayed that information to me, I immediately called Beverly Services and explained that the technician not only failed to show up for the service visit, he refused. The representative then told me she would have the service manager call me. Well, the service manager called my tenant, and said he would give my tenant an estimate over the phone. Obviously, my tenant told him the technician never assessed the issue, so he didn't see how the manager could provide him with an accurate estimate, and then my tenant requested that the manager send someone or come out himself to do an assessment. Like his technician, the manager refused to come out and restated he would give him the estimate over the phone and my tenant could decide if he was willing to pay that much money before they came out and rendered service. My tenant obviously declined.
Thankfully, I found another DOT certified plumber who is local to the area and understands the meaning of customer service, and he came out that afternoon; dug up the line at the curb box and meter and replaced it (just like my tenant thought); called up one of the Gas company supervisors to come inspect it; and had the gas turned back on by 8 p.m. - all within a five hour timeframe and without charging me out the @$$ like Beverly Services probably would have for an "emergency" job. In a way, Beverly refusing to render service is the best thing that could have happened because I found my go-to guy when it comes to plumbing-related issues! However, I will never recommend Beverly Services to anyone, and I plan on providing the same feedback to my home warranty provider.
